Flood Warning

Area
Pike, IL; Marion, MO
Flood Warning issued July 13 at 11:24AM CDT until July 19 at 1:00PM CDT by NWS St Louis MO

...The National Weather Service in St Louis has issued a Flood Warning for the following rivers in Illinois...Missouri... Mississippi River at Hannibal. River forecasts are based on observed precipitation and forecast precipitation for the next 24 hours. * WHAT...Minor flooding is forecast. * WHERE...Mississippi River at Hannibal. * WHEN...From Monday evening to Saturday afternoon. * IMPACTS...At 17.0 feet, John Hay Recreation Area on east side (inside the Illinois Sny Levee) begins flooding.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- At 10:15 AM CDT Sunday the stage was 16.3 feet. - Forecast...The river is expected to rise above flood stage tomorrow evening to a crest of 17.2 feet early Tuesday afternoon. It will then fall below flood stage Friday morning. - Flood stage is 17.0 feet.
